Carlos Gimenez

The Public Record

Carlos Gimenez is an American politician and member of the Republican Party, currently serving as the U.S. Representative for Florida's 26th congressional district since January 3, 2021. Prior to his election to Congress, he served as the Mayor of Miami-Dade County from July 1, 2011, until November 17, 2020. During his tenure as mayor, Gimenez focused on issues such as economic development, public safety, and infrastructure improvements in the county.
